/*.inline-photo {
  opacity: 0;
  -webkit-transform: translateY(5em) rotateZ(0deg);
          transform: translateY(5em) rotateZ(0deg);
  -webkit-transition: opacity .3s .25s ease-out,
              -webkit-transform 4s .25s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.25s ease-out,
              -webkit-transform 4s .25s cubic-bezier(0,1,.3,1);
  transition: transform 4s .25s cubic-bezier(0,1,.3,1),
              opacity .3s .25s ease-out;
  transition: transform 4s .25s cubic-bezier(0,1,.3,1),
              opacity .3s .25s ease-out,
              -webkit-transform 4s .25s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-photo.is-visible {
  opacity: 1;
  -webkit-transform: rotateZ(0deg);
          transform: rotateZ(0deg);
}*/

.inline-photo {
  opacity: 0;
  -webkit-transform: scale(0.8);
          transform: scale(0.8);
  -webkit-transition: opacity 2s .25s ease-out,
              -webkit-transform 10s .25s cubic-bezier(0,1,.3,1);
  transition: opacity 2s .25s ease-out,
              -webkit-transform 10s .25s cubic-bezier(0,1,.3,1);
  transition: transform 10s .25s cubic-bezier(0,1,.3,1),
              opacity 2s .25s ease-out;
  transition: transform 10s .25s cubic-bezier(0,1,.3,1),
              opacity 2s .25s ease-out,
              -webkit-transform 10s .25s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-photo.is-visible {
  opacity: 1;
  -webkit-transform: scale(1);
          transform: scale(1);
}

.inline-photoonair {
  opacity: 0;
  -webkit-transform: translateY(5em) rotateZ(0deg);
          transform: translateY(5em) rotateZ(0deg);
  -webkit-transition: opacity .3s .25s ease-out,
              -webkit-transform 4s .25s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.25s ease-out,
              -webkit-transform 4s .25s cubic-bezier(0,1,.3,1);
  transition: transform 4s .25s cubic-bezier(0,1,.3,1),
              opacity .3s .25s ease-out;
  transition: transform 4s .25s cubic-bezier(0,1,.3,1),
              opacity .3s .25s ease-out,
              -webkit-transform 4s .25s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-photoonair.is-visible {
  opacity: 1;
  -webkit-transform: rotateZ(0deg);
          transform: rotateZ(0deg);
}

.inline-photo1 {
  opacity: 0;
  -webkit-transform: translateY(5em) rotateZ(0deg);
          transform: translateY(5em) rotateZ(0deg);
  -webkit-transition: opacity .3s .25s ease-out,
              -webkit-transform 4s .25s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.25s ease-out,
              -webkit-transform 4s .25s cubic-bezier(0,1,.3,1);
  transition: transform 4s .25s cubic-bezier(0,1,.3,1),
              opacity .3s .25s ease-out;
  transition: transform 4s .25s cubic-bezier(0,1,.3,1),
              opacity .3s .25s ease-out,
              -webkit-transform 4s .25s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-photo1.is-visible {
  opacity: 1;
  -webkit-transform: rotateZ(0deg);
          transform: rotateZ(0deg);
}

.inline-photo2 {
  opacity: 0;
  -webkit-transform: translateY(5em) rotateZ(0deg);
          transform: translateY(5em) rotateZ(0deg);
  -webkit-transition: opacity .3s .45s ease-out,
              -webkit-transform 4s .45s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.45s ease-out,
              -webkit-transform 4s .45s cubic-bezier(0,1,.3,1);
  transition: transform 4s .45s cubic-bezier(0,1,.3,1),
              opacity .3s .45s ease-out;
  transition: transform 4s .45s cubic-bezier(0,1,.3,1),
              opacity .3s .45s ease-out,
              -webkit-transform 4s .45s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-photo2.is-visible {
  opacity: 1;
  -webkit-transform: rotateZ(0deg);
          transform: rotateZ(0deg);
}

.inline-photo3 {
  opacity: 0;
  -webkit-transform: translateY(5em) rotateZ(0deg);
          transform: translateY(5em) rotateZ(0deg);
  -webkit-transition: opacity .3s .65s ease-out,
              -webkit-transform 4s .65s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.65s ease-out,
              -webkit-transform 4s .65s cubic-bezier(0,1,.3,1);
  transition: transform 4s .65s cubic-bezier(0,1,.3,1),
              opacity .3s .65s ease-out;
  transition: transform 4s .65s cubic-bezier(0,1,.3,1),
              opacity .3s .65s ease-out,
              -webkit-transform 4s .65s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-photo3.is-visible {
  opacity: 1;
  -webkit-transform: rotateZ(0deg);
          transform: rotateZ(0deg);
}

.inline-photo4 {
  opacity: 0;
  -webkit-transform: translateY(5em) rotateZ(0deg);
          transform: translateY(5em) rotateZ(0deg);
  -webkit-transition: opacity .3s .85s ease-out,
              -webkit-transform 4s .85s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.85s ease-out,
              -webkit-transform 4s .85s cubic-bezier(0,1,.3,1);
  transition: transform 4s .85s cubic-bezier(0,1,.3,1),
              opacity .3s .85s ease-out;
  transition: transform 4s .85s cubic-bezier(0,1,.3,1),
              opacity .3s .85s ease-out,
              -webkit-transform 4s .85s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-photo4.is-visible {
  opacity: 1;
  -webkit-transform: rotateZ(0deg);
          transform: rotateZ(0deg);
}

.inline-title {
  opacity: 0;
  -webkit-transform: scale(1.2);
          transform: scale(1.2);
  -webkit-transition: opacity .3s .30s ease-out,
              -webkit-transform 4s .30s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.30s ease-out,
              -webkit-transform 4s .30s cubic-bezier(0,1,.3,1);
  transition: transform 4s .30s cubic-bezier(0,1,.3,1),
              opacity .3s .30s ease-out;
  transition: transform 4s .30s cubic-bezier(0,1,.3,1),
              opacity .3s .30s ease-out,
              -webkit-transform 4s .30s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-title.is-visible {
  opacity: 1;
  -webkit-transform: scale(1);
          transform: scale(1);
}


.inline-liveplan {
  opacity: 0;
  -webkit-transform: translateY(5em) rotateZ(0deg);
          transform: translateY(5em) rotateZ(0deg);
  -webkit-transition: opacity .3s .35s ease-out,
              -webkit-transform 4s .35s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.35s ease-out,
              -webkit-transform 4s .35s cubic-bezier(0,1,.3,1);
  transition: transform 4s .35s cubic-bezier(0,1,.3,1),
              opacity .3s .35s ease-out;
  transition: transform 4s .35s cubic-bezier(0,1,.3,1),
              opacity .3s .35s ease-out,
              -webkit-transform 4s .35s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-liveplan.is-visible {
  opacity: 1;
  -webkit-transform: rotateZ(0deg);
          transform: rotateZ(0deg);
}

.inline-faq {
  opacity: 0;
  -webkit-transform: translateY(5em) rotateZ(0deg);
          transform: translateY(5em) rotateZ(0deg);
  -webkit-transition: opacity .3s .35s ease-out,
              -webkit-transform 4s .35s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.35s ease-out,
              -webkit-transform 4s .35s cubic-bezier(0,1,.3,1);
  transition: transform 4s .35s cubic-bezier(0,1,.3,1),
              opacity .3s .35s ease-out;
  transition: transform 4s .35s cubic-bezier(0,1,.3,1),
              opacity .3s .35s ease-out,
              -webkit-transform 4s .35s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-faq.is-visible {
  opacity: 1;
  -webkit-transform: rotateZ(0deg);
          transform: rotateZ(0deg);
}

.inline-plans {
  opacity: 0;
  -webkit-transform: translateY(5em) rotateZ(0deg);
          transform: translateY(5em) rotateZ(0deg);
  -webkit-transition: opacity .3s .35s ease-out,
              -webkit-transform 4s .35s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.35s ease-out,
              -webkit-transform 4s .35s cubic-bezier(0,1,.3,1);
  transition: transform 4s .35s cubic-bezier(0,1,.3,1),
              opacity .3s .35s ease-out;
  transition: transform 4s .35s cubic-bezier(0,1,.3,1),
              opacity .3s .35s ease-out,
              -webkit-transform 4s .35s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-plans.is-visible {
  opacity: 1;
  -webkit-transform: rotateZ(0deg);
          transform: rotateZ(0deg);
}

.inline-vas {
  opacity: 0;
  -webkit-transform: translateY(5em) rotateZ(0deg);
          transform: translateY(5em) rotateZ(0deg);
  -webkit-transition: opacity .3s .65s ease-out,
              -webkit-transform 4s .65s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.65s ease-out,
              -webkit-transform 4s .65s cubic-bezier(0,1,.3,1);
  transition: transform 4s .65s cubic-bezier(0,1,.3,1),
              opacity .3s .65s ease-out;
  transition: transform 4s .65s cubic-bezier(0,1,.3,1),
              opacity .3s .65s ease-out,
              -webkit-transform 4s .65s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-vas.is-visible {
  opacity: 1;
  -webkit-transform: rotateZ(0deg);
          transform: rotateZ(0deg);
}

.inline-phone {
  opacity: 0;
  -webkit-transform: translateY(5em) rotateZ(0deg);
          transform: translateY(5em) rotateZ(0deg);
  -webkit-transition: opacity .3s .35s ease-out,
              -webkit-transform 4s .35s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.35s ease-out,
              -webkit-transform 4s .35s cubic-bezier(0,1,.3,1);
  transition: transform 4s .35s cubic-bezier(0,1,.3,1),
              opacity .3s .35s ease-out;
  transition: transform 4s .35s cubic-bezier(0,1,.3,1),
              opacity .3s .35s ease-out,
              -webkit-transform 4s .35s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-phone.is-visible {
  opacity: 1;
  -webkit-transform: rotateZ(0deg);
          transform: rotateZ(0deg);
}


.inline-step01 {
  opacity: 0;
  -webkit-transform: scale(1.2);
          transform: scale(1.2);
  -webkit-transition: opacity .3s .40s ease-out,
              -webkit-transform 4s .40s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.40s ease-out,
              -webkit-transform 4s .40s cubic-bezier(0,1,.3,1);
  transition: transform 4s .40s cubic-bezier(0,1,.3,1),
              opacity .3s .40s ease-out;
  transition: transform 4s .40s cubic-bezier(0,1,.3,1),
              opacity .3s .40s ease-out,
              -webkit-transform 4s .40s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-step01.is-visible {
  opacity: 1;
  -webkit-transform: scale(1);
          transform: scale(1);
}

.inline-step02 {
  opacity: 0;
  -webkit-transform: scale(1.2);
          transform: scale(1.2);
  -webkit-transition: opacity .3s .60s ease-out,
              -webkit-transform 4s .60s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.60s ease-out,
              -webkit-transform 4s .60s cubic-bezier(0,1,.3,1);
  transition: transform 4s .60s cubic-bezier(0,1,.3,1),
              opacity .3s .60s ease-out;
  transition: transform 4s .60s cubic-bezier(0,1,.3,1),
              opacity .3s .60s ease-out,
              -webkit-transform 4s .60s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-step02.is-visible {
  opacity: 1;
  -webkit-transform: scale(1);
          transform: scale(1);
}

.inline-step03 {
  opacity: 0;
  -webkit-transform: scale(1.2);
          transform: scale(1.2);
  -webkit-transition: opacity .3s .80s ease-out,
              -webkit-transform 4s .80s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.80s ease-out,
              -webkit-transform 4s .80s cubic-bezier(0,1,.3,1);
  transition: transform 4s .80s cubic-bezier(0,1,.3,1),
              opacity .3s .80s ease-out;
  transition: transform 4s .80s cubic-bezier(0,1,.3,1),
              opacity .3s .80s ease-out,
              -webkit-transform 4s .80s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-step03.is-visible {
  opacity: 1;
  -webkit-transform: scale(1);
          transform: scale(1);
}

.inline-step04 {
  opacity: 0;
  -webkit-transform: scale(1.2);
          transform: scale(1.2);
  -webkit-transition: opacity .3s .99s ease-out,
              -webkit-transform 4s .99s cubic-bezier(0,1,.3,1);
  transition: opacity .3s .99s ease-out,
              -webkit-transform 4s .99s cubic-bezier(0,1,.3,1);
  transition: transform 4s .99s cubic-bezier(0,1,.3,1),
              opacity .3s .99s ease-out;
  transition: transform 4s .99s cubic-bezier(0,1,.3,1),
              opacity .3s .99s ease-out,
              -webkit-transform 4s .99s cubic-bezier(0,1,.3,1);
  will-change: transform, opacity;
}

.inline-step04.is-visible {
  opacity: 1;
  -webkit-transform: scale(1);
          transform: scale(1);
}






header {
  opacity: 0;
  -webkit-transition: opacity .5s .25s ease-out;
  transition: opacity .5s .25s ease-out;
}

header.is-visible {
  opacity: 1;
}

.main-photo {
  -webkit-transform: scale(.8);
          transform: scale(.8);
}

.heading {
  -webkit-transform: translate(-50%, calc(-50% + 1em));
          transform: translate(-50%, calc(-50% + 1em));
}

.is-visible .main-photo {
  -webkit-transform: none;
          transform: none;
}

.is-visible .heading {
  -webkit-transform: translate(-50%, -50%);
          transform: translate(-50%, -50%);
}

.main-photo,
.heading {
  -webkit-transition: -webkit-transform 4s .25s cubic-bezier(0,1,.3,1),
              -webkit-filter 10s 2s ease-out;
  transition: -webkit-transform 4s .25s cubic-bezier(0,1,.3,1),
              -webkit-filter 10s 2s ease-out;
  transition: transform 4s .25s cubic-bezier(0,1,.3,1),
              filter 10s 2s ease-out;
  transition: transform 4s .25s cubic-bezier(0,1,.3,1),
              filter 10s 2s ease-out,
              -webkit-transform 4s .25s cubic-bezier(0,1,.3,1),
              -webkit-filter 10s 2s ease-out;
  will-change: transform;
}